Job Summary
Job Summary
BASIC FUNCTION: Under the direction of the Principal, instruct special education students individually and in small groups in accordance with VCOE policies and procedures; develop and implement IEP goals, assess students, and coordinate programs to increase independence and functioning in society, socially, vocationally and academically.
Requirements / Qualifications
LICENSES AND OTHER REQUIREMENTS: Valid California Special Education Credential to teach students with Extensive Support Needs (Moderate/Severe) disabilities. Appropriate certification for teaching English Language Learners. It is desired that candidates have experience working with children or adolescents with autism and training with Applied Behavior Analysis (ABA).
All application materials must be submitted with a VCOE application as a complete package. A complete application package must include the following:
- Credential Copy (Copy of valid California State Credential Copy ((Please attach a copy of your Extensive Support Needs (Moderate/Severe) Special Education Credential)))
- Letter of Introduction
- Letter(s) of Recommendation (3 letters dated within the last 18 months [LETTERS MUST BE SIGNED and DATED]**)
- Resume
